The 14th edition of the IPB Erasmus Week will take place from 14th to 18th May 2018 at the Polytechnic Institute of Bragança, Portugal. This week will include teaching seminars and workshops with international staff. Participants will have the opportunity to visit the IPB schools and offices, the cities of Bragança and Mirandela and the “Alto Douro” Wine Region UNESCO World Heritage.

The IPB Erasmus Week is designed to teaching and staff mobility, according to the following limits:

  • teachers: 50
  • staff members of the International Relations Offices: 20
  • other staff members: Image and Students Support Office (Marketing), Image Services (Design and Image Production), Entrepreneurship Office, Informatics Services, Library Management, Research Support Office, Planning and Quality Management Office (only Spanish or Portuguese speaking participants), Academic Services (only Spanish or Portuguese speaking participants), Purchase Department (5 persons per area)


Application: teachers and staff interested in participating at the 14th IPB Erasmus Week should apply online until 15th January 2018.
